Title: Investigating barriers to knowledge and information sharing in sustainable development
  Author(s): Nicholas Meese, Chris McMahon, Juani Swart, Richard Vidgen

  Abstract/
Summary
This paper reports on part of a programme of work to provide knowledge and information support on sustainable development issues to engineers in a large international engineering consultancy. The programme has sought to develop both socio-cultural based approaches through the systematic identification and comparison of social networks within three distinct business units; and technical based approaches through the development of a sustainable development intranet portal. The work has been supported by surveys to ascertain engineers’ contacts, knowledge and information needs, and their feedback on the tools provided. An overview of the work is presented and observations are made on the challenges and success factors in improving organisational awareness of existing sustainable development practice.
